Big Leaguehttps://www.blogger.com/profile/14200247221382918091no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4958997061437462003.post-18380307379070607332022-01-21T10:20:12.783-07:002022-01-21T10:20:12.783-07:00Martz chose Bulger even when Warner became healthy...Martz chose Bulger even when Warner became healthy again in 2003. Warner was replaced by Eli Manning during the season in NY and Leinart was chosen over Warner in Arizona. Only an injury to Leinart allowed Warner to come in but he made the most of it and took them to the SB. Yes, Manning and Leinart were #1 picks but Warner should have gotten more benefit of a doubt but with thumb problems, he had to prove he could stay healthy. From 2002 - 2007 Warner's starting record was only 13-29 but once he took over the starting job in ARI, the team gathered momentum which resulted in successful years for Warner in 2008 and 2009.Brian wolfhttps://www.blogger.com/profile/04176802893733052733noreply@blogger.comtag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4958997061437462003.post-79693073691533749162022-01-21T03:16:57.174-07:002022-01-21T03:16:57.174-07:00Who beat out Warner?
